WebCooling ponds are used where sufficient land is available, as an alternative to cooling towers or discharging of heated water to a nearby river or coastal bay, a process known as “once-through cooling.” The latter process can cause thermal pollution of the receiving waters. The same goes for Chernobyl. Why didn't it have cooling towers. Because they used water from the Pripyat river to cool the condenser, the power plant did not have cooling towers.

WebMar 29, 2024 · The water in the core is heated by nuclear fission and then pumped into tubes inside a heat exchanger. Those tubes heat a separate water source to create steam. The steam then turns an electric generator to produce electricity. The core water cycles back to the reactor to be reheated and the process is repeated.
